Luxembourg customs officers stopped a van from Spain on 18 December and discovered 2.5 million euros’ worth of drugs.

Officers discovered the drugs with the help of dog handlers. Upon searching the van, they found 262 kilos of hashish and 51.6 kilos of marijuana, worth around 2.5 million euros.

Some days earlier, officers were able to catch a heroin and cocaine dealer in southern Luxembourg after a long investigation in collaboration with their Belgian counterparts. The dealer, a Belgian, had regularly visited the Grand Duchy to sell his wares. When taken into custody, he was carrying 200g heroin, 50g of cocaine and €3,500 in cash, all of which was seized by police.

A further 6kg of heroin was seized during the subsequent searches carried out in Belgium.
